Over the years, I’ve come up with a list of 5 questions to ask your prospective family photographer before booking. These questions will help you understand their process and also help you better understand what kind of service they provide.



First, ask about their experience. There’s nothing more important than finding a photographer with experience working with families, especially in this area. Maui has various locations that make for great photo spots. However, millions of tourists visit every year. Asking about their experience as a photographer and in the area will help you better understand how they will navigate any mishaps that can arise during your session. It’s also important to make sure they’re a professional photography business. Not only does this protect you and your family, but it also protects them! Most of the time, they’ll have a contract and process that keeps everyone on track and the same page.

When talking to your Maui family photographer, ask them about their process. Do they have a specific spot where they like to take photos, or are there other locations? Most photographers will have a list of favorite locations for their photoshoots, often the places they are most familiar with and know what to expect with foot traffic. Being a heavily populated tourist location, experienced photographers will help you select the best locations and times of day for your photoshoot! Don’t be afraid to express your desire for an overall vibe and location for your shoot. Communication goes a long way.



When talking to various photographers about potentially working together, ask them about their process and how they interact with clients during a shoot, especially with children. As a photographer and mother, I know it’s super important that kiddos always feel comfortable and safe during the session and feel confident in the photographer to be their authentic and genuine selves. The moments captured on camera go beyond the annual family pictures. They can capture crooked smiles, silly phases, skinned knees, and missing teeth. When I work with families, I strive to make everyone feel comfortable and ensure that they get the best photos possible.

Next, make sure you understand the extent of what you’re paying for! All photographers are different and structure their businesses differently. Some photographers charge a set cost for everything, whereas others may charge less initially and offer different options for photo delivery. When contacting potential Maui family photographers, ask them about their packages and how they structure them. Make sure everyone is on the same page regarding expectations and delivery!

Lastly, ask to see a full gallery. While searching through Instagram and Pinterest, you don’t get the whole picture. Photographers only show a few images on their social platforms, making it hard to get a complete feel of their work. Don’t be afraid to ask to see total galleries throughout your research. Often, photographers love to share more of their work, especially if you want to work with them! Make sure to poke around their websites and check out blogs where they may also show more of their work.
